He refer to your application for an immigrant visa. Section 203(9) of the Immigration and Nationality Act requires that your application be canceled and any petition for you be canceled if you do not apply for your immigrant visa within one year of being advised to do so.
You were advised of this requirement on the date shown below, but we have not received a response from you since then. a result, you are hereby notified that your application for a visa has been canceled and any petition for you bas also been canceled.
Your application may be reinstated and any petition revalidated if, within one year, you can establish that your failure to pursue your immigration visa application was due to circumstances beyond your control.
